Kurtofan posted:The game and watch keep on landing on the ship arlgh Use Falco's up-air as much as you can. Try hitting them before they appear on-screen. Never use Falco's side-air. Falco's down-air can kill despite hitting them against the ground, so use it if a G&W passes you. Worst-case scenario, up-smash if you're on the ground, but I'd recommend trying to kill them as high as possible to give you time. That's what I did to win, though it took me quite a few tries (because I kept using side-air by mistake).
